- 1、本文档共11页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
vb情报搜集解析
编程题:
1,100 到 10000 素数和
Private Sub Command1_Click()
Dim i!, j!, s!
s = 0
For i = 100 To 10000
For d = 2 To Sqr(i)
If i Mod d = 0 Then Exit For
Next
If d Sqr(i) Then
s = s + i
End If
Next
Print s
End Sub
2,文本中数据的所有奇数的和
3,文件中素数(质数)之和
4,1*2,2*3,3*4,4*5...........n(n+1)前二十项和
5,下载数据文件data0002.txt到自己的机器中,编程统计出该数据文件中共有多少个素数
Private Sub Command1_Click()
Dim n, i%
Open H:\data0002.txt.txt For Input As #1
Do While Not EOF(1)
Input #1, c
For i = 2 To c - 1
If c Mod i = 0 Then Exit For
Next
If i = c Then
n = n + 1
End If
Loop
Close
Print n
6,10到2000的7的倍数之和
Private Sub Command1_Click()
Dim i%, sum!
sum = 0
For i = 10 To 2000
If i Mod 7 = 0 Then sum = sum + i
Next
Print sum
End Sub
7,通项:(-1)^(n-1)*n*(n+1)(n+2),35项和
8,统计文件中英文字母的个数
Private sub command1_click()
Dim a (1to 26)as integer ,c as string *1
Le = len (text1)
For i=1 to le
C=ucase(mid(text1,I,1))
If c =”a”and c=”z”then
J=asc(c)-65+1
A(j)=a(j)+1
End if
Next i
For j=1to 26
If a(j)0then picture1.print””;chr(j+64);”=”;a(j);
Next j
End sub
9,斐波那契数列的前43项中奇数个数
10,统计四位数中,千位乘十位等于百位乘个位的数有多少项
11,找出文件中奇数项(1,3,5。。。。项)中最小的数
12,1*2+1*2*3+1*2*3*4........前多少项之和
13.txt文件里所有数从大到小排序输出。。。
Private Sub Form_Load()
Dim a(1 To 10) As Integer, i%, n%
Open d:\2.txt For Input As #1
Do While Not EOF(1)
For i = 1 To 10
Input #1, a(i)
Print a(i)
Next
Loop
For i = 1 To 9
For j = 1 To 10 - i
If a(j) a(j + 1) Then t = a(j): a(j) = a(j + 1): a(j + 1) = t
Next j
Next i
For i = 1 To 10
Print a(i);
Next i: Print
End Sub
14,找出从500开始第1000项素数
Private sub command1_click()
Dim I, j, n
I=500
Do
For i=2 to i-1
If I mod j =0 then
Exit for
End if
Next
If j i-1then
N=n+1
End if
I=i+1
Loop until n=1000
?i-1
End sub
15,统计文本中个位数为六的数的个数
16,1+(1+3)+(1+3+5)。。。。。。前二百项的和
17,编写程序,计算出从1000开始的100个素数的和是多少?写出计算结果
Private Sub Command1_Click()
Dim m%, sum!
n = 1000
Do While i 100
For m = 2 To n - 1
If n Mod m = 0 Then Exit For
Next
If m = n Then
sum = sum + n
i = i + 1
End If
n = n + 1
Loop
P
您可能关注的文档
- Unit 3 How do you get to school奶牛场送课教案解析.doc
- Unit 2 Organizing for Proj Mgmt解析.ppt
- Unit 2 EstablishingBusiness Relations and Inquiriing Credit Reference解析.ppt
- Unit 3 Topic 1 Section A解析.ppt
- Unit 2 Do you work out?解析.ppt
- Unit 3 Text A A time for memories解析.ppt
- unit 4 Earthquakes解析.ppt
- Unit 4 长句处理解析.ppt
- Unit 6 Section A Grammar Fopcus解析.ppt
- Unit 4 课后翻译解析.ppt
文档评论(0)